The Arkon Intelligrip. Just got it myself after searching endlessly for something that would hold the phone, without pushing buttons or require an awkward position in the mount (i.e. off-center). Finally found this one that holds the phone by the ends rather than the sides! Perfect. I used an Xacto knife and a Dremmel to create an opening in the Spigen Ultra Clear Hybrid case for the magnetic port and then bought some of the cheap aluminum magnetic cables mentioned in an other post on here. So far, it's working great. The mount comes with long and short arms to accommodate everything from a small to extremely large phone. I used one set of short and one set of long arms and the tension seems perfect. Bonus, there is an NFC sticker built in to the mount so I have my phone set to unlock and launch the Sony Car interface when it goes in the mount! (But I would have done that anyway by just sticking an NFC sticker to whatever mount I ended up getting.) It was also cheap! Like $15!!!
